Dogecoin is currently experiencing critical support as it enters a phase reminiscent of previous accumulation patterns that led to significant price increases. Analysts suggest that if the price surpasses $0.09, it could pave the way for a rise to $0.15, thereby reinforcing the broader bullish market setup. Conversely, if the coin fails to maintain its current support level, it may hinder future upward movement.

Examining Dogecoin's Historical Patterns

According to expert Javon Marks, Dogecoin appears to be mirroring a long-term price structure seen before major rallies. The analysis indicates that DOGE is transitioning from an accumulation phase into an early breakout stage, with predictions pointing towards a possible parabolic rise.

The current market behavior of Dogecoin is being compared to three past cycles where the cryptocurrency experienced lengthy periods of downward-sloping accumulation before breaking through resistance levels and accelerating upwards. Currently, DOGE is consolidating near the breakout point after its latest correction, which suggests that if buyers remain active in defending this support zone, momentum could begin to build rather than revert to the previous accumulation range.

Current Market Conditions and Future Prospects

Marks has identified $0.6533 as an initial target for Dogecoin, followed by subsequent milestones at $1.20 and $2.80. However, these targets hinge on DOGE confirming its breakout and maintaining the integrity of its broader market cycle. The bullish sentiment could be compromised if DOGE slips beneath the highlighted support area, leading to a return to previous trading ranges.

Recently, Dogecoin has been trading in a narrow range near $0.07, following a decline from its earlier range of $0.09 to $0.115. While buyers have consistently defended this lower zone, a robust trend reversal has yet to materialize. A price recovery above $0.09 would signify a pivotal change in market structure, potentially allowing DOGE to revisit its previous trading range. This could lead to renewed momentum, bringing the $0.11 to $0.12 levels back into play and possibly pushing towards the $0.15 mark.

However, the overall bullish outlook depends on the support level holding firm. A decisive drop below this current base could jeopardize the accumulation narrative and suggest that sideways trading might lead to a downward resolution.
